BERTELSMAN, District Judge.

Plaintiff-Appellant Angela Dudley appeals the district court’s order granting summary judgment for Appellees on her claims of retaliation filed pursuant to Title VII of the Civil Rights Act of 1964, 42 U.S.C. § 2000e-3(a), against her employer. See Dudley v. Ohio Dep’t of Public Safety, No. 1:06CV1638, 2007 WL 2838971 (N.D.Ohio Sept.26, 2007). After reviewing the record, the parties’ briefs, and the applicable law, this Court determines that no jurisprudential purpose would be served by a panel opinion and affirms the district court’s decision for the reasons stated in that court’s opinion.
